So I expected a pat on the back from Dad, and certainly a suffocating hug from Mum validating my choice to pursue further … alarme anti-intrusionWebThey can run up to 9 mph in short bursts, but their real power is they can turn on a dime. This speed and agility helps keep them safe from predators.
